The Hard Question

What if the Jesus
you left was never him?

Somewhere in the 2,000 years between Jerusalem and today, something went badly wrong. The come-as-you-are message became a dress code. The guilt-free invitation became a ledger of sins. The God who pursued you became the God who punished you.

The Jesus you walked away from may have been a version handed to you by people who never knew him either.

Origin Story

I did not set out to write a book. I set out to keep my faith.

  1. A pastor died on a mission trip

    The grieving family came home. The Bible study gathered.

  2. The answer offered was: "God took him"

    Three words. A funeral. A wife. Two children.

  3. The faith almost went with him

    I sat in that Bible study and realized I was about to walk out for good.

  4. The questions started

    Not theological questions. The kind sick men ask before they die.

  5. The study followed

    Not seminary. History. What did the people in 34 AD actually believe?

  6. The Wrecking Crew formed

    A handful of men who refused to settle for the version they were sold.

  7. The book got written

    For the next person sitting in that Bible study about to walk out.
